Medjghou A, Ghanai M, Chafaa K. Improved feedback linearization control based on PSO optimization of an extended Kalman filter. Journal of Optimal Control Applications & MethodsJournal of Optimal Control Applications & Methods. 2018;39 :1871-1886.Abstract
A robust nonlinear controller based on an improved feedback linearization technique with state observer in presence of uncertainties and external disturbances is developed for a class of nonlinear systems. First, by combining classical feedback linearization approach with a robust control term and a fuzzy logic system, we design and study an efficient controller for such systems. Second, we propose an optimized extended Kalman filter for the observation of the states. The parameters to be optimized are the covariance matrices Q and G, which play an important role in the extended Kalman filter performances. This optimization is insured by the particle swarm optimization algorithm. The Lyapunov synthesis approach is used to prove the stability of the whole control loop. The proposed approach is simulated on a nonlinear inverted-pendulum system. Simulation results demonstrate the robustness and effectiveness of the proposed scheme and exhibit a more superior performance than its conventional counterpart.
Aoun Y, Medjghou A, Slimane N, Maaoui B. Improved Sliding Mode Controller Using Backstepping and Fuzzy Logic for a Quadrotor Aircraft. International Symposium on Mechatronics and Renewable Energies 10- 11 December [Internet]. 2018. Publisher's VersionAbstract

In this work, a new robust nonlinear controller is presented in presence of large external disturbances for a quadrotor aircraft. The controller is based on an improved sliding mode control. The improvement is done by adding two other terms, one is a backstepping synthesis and the other one is a fuzzy logic term in order to reduce the chattering phenomenon and achieve more acceptable performance. The dynamical motion equations are obtained by Euler-Newton formalism. Lyapunov theorem is used to prove the stability of control system. A simulation is carried out to illustrate the effectiveness of the proposed control.

The influence of the aquifer geometry on the groundwater flows (Timgad Basin, North-East Algeria), ISSN / e-ISSN: 2220-6663 /2222-3045. journal of Biodiversity and Environmental Sciences (JBES)Journal of Biodiversity and Environmental Sciences (JBES). 2018;Vol. 12 :pp. 354-360.Abstract
The basin of Timgad belongs to the North-Eastern Algerian Saharan Atlas; it is located at the northern extension of the Aures Mountains. The basin is an asymmetrical syncline oriented East-West covering an area of 1000 Km2. The climate is semi-arid (cold winter and hot summer) with average annual rainfall not exceeding 400 mm. Recently, the increasing agricultural activities led to an excessive exploitation of groundwater resources. In order to meet this rising water supply demands, implementing a water resources management policy is a priority which should be based on a basin hydrogeological study. Effectively, the geological and geophysical studies have confirmed the presence of permeable Miocene and Cretaceous formations (sandstone and carbonate); relatively resistant affected by fractures network, which are probably forming a confined aquifers. Indeed, recent wells drilled in the basin center and their boundaries; show that the aquifers are artesian. The sandstone aquifer of the Miocene is the most important, it is characterized by significant thickness which can exceed 200m, its extension as well as its particular corrugated geometry, characterized by a wavy shape, which forming a series of shale-marl filling depressions, influences the groundwater flow, actually, the piezometric surface illustrates groundwater convergent flow oriented to the east, towards Bou el freis, likewise the sandstone aquifer is marked by the presence of a West-East drainage axis which separates the basin northern part characterized by a low reservoirs hydraulic capacity from the southern part distinguished by the groundwater relative abundance. Groundwater is generally easily extracted, except the northern part of the basin where the top shale-marl layer is thickens to over 1000m.
